What Tools Do You Need to Change a Tire on a Rear Bike Rim?
To change a tire on a rear bike rim, you need a few essential tools and materials.
- Tire levers
- A suitable replacement tire
- Bicycle pump or CO2 inflator
- A wrench or multi-tool (for removing the axle nuts or quick release)
- Patch kit (optional, for puncture repairs)
- Clean cloth (for wiping surfaces)
These tools will ensure a smooth process for changing the tire. Now, let’s explore these tools in detail.
-
Tire Levers: Tire levers are essential tools used to pry the tire away from the rim. They help avoid damage to the tube during removal. Typically made of plastic or metal, these levers provide leverage to easily push the bead of the tire over the edge of the rim.
-
Replacement Tire: A suitable replacement tire is necessary to ensure compatibility with your bike rim. Tires come in various sizes and tread patterns. Choosing the right tire depends on your riding style and terrain.
-
Bicycle Pump or CO2 Inflator: A pump or CO2 inflator is required to inflate the new tire after installation. A floor pump is more efficient for home use, while a CO2 inflator is handy for on-the-go repairs. Proper tire inflation is critical for safety and performance.
-
Wrench or Multi-tool: A wrench or multi-tool allows you to loosen axle nuts or quick-release mechanisms. Different bikes use different methods for securing the wheel. Ensure that your tool matches your bike’s requirements.
-
Patch Kit (Optional): A patch kit is a useful addition if you face punctures while riding. It contains adhesive patches and sandpaper, allowing for quick repairs. This kit can extend the life of a punctured tube until you can replace it.
-
Clean Cloth: A clean cloth is beneficial for wiping down the rim and tire area. Keeping the surfaces clean helps ensure a proper fit for the new tire and removes any dirt or debris that may affect performance.

How Do You Release the Brake System Before Removing the Wheel?
You can release the brake system before removing the wheel by locating the brake release mechanism and using it to disengage the brake. This process ensures that the wheel spins freely and simplifies wheel removal.
To effectively release the brake system, follow these key steps:
-
Identify the Brake Type: Determine whether your bike has rim brakes or disc brakes. Rim brakes usually feature a lever or quick-release mechanism on the brake arms, while disc brakes may have a similar adjuster or release button.
-
Locate the Brake Release Mechanism:
– For Rim Brakes: Look for a small lever on the brake calipers. Pulling or flipping this lever will open the brake arms.
– For Disc Brakes: Check for a release lever on the brake system or loosen the screws that hold the caliper in place if necessary. -
Engage the Release Mechanism:
– Rim Brakes: Pull the release lever to separate the brake pads. This action frees the wheel from being constricted by the brake components.
– Disc Brakes: If using the release lever, push it and allow the caliper to disengage from the rotor, giving you more space to remove the wheel. -
Check for Proper Release: Spin the wheel after disengagement. A correctly released brake should allow the wheel to turn freely without resistance from the brake pads or caliper.
Performing these steps properly not only facilitates the removal of the wheel but also prevents potential damage to the brake system while you work on your bicycle.

How Do You Install a New Tire on the Rear Bike Rim?
To install a new tire on the rear bike rim, follow these steps: remove the old tire and tube, inspect the rim, install the new tube, mount the new tire, and reattach the wheel to the bike.
-
Remove the old tire and tube:
– Shift the bike into the easiest gear to loosen tension on the rear wheel.
– Use a wrench to loosen the axle nuts. If your bike has quick-release skewers, simply open the lever.
– Lift the bike and gently pull off the rear wheel.
– Insert tire levers between the tire and the rim. Pry the tire away from the rim and remove it completely. Take out the old inner tube. -
Inspect the rim:
– Check the rim for any damage or debris. Look for sharp edges or protrusions.
– Clean the rim thoroughly to ensure a smooth surface for the new tire. -
Install the new tube:
– Partially inflate the new inner tube so it takes shape. This makes it easier to install.
– Insert one end of the tube into the new tire, ensuring the valve aligns with the hole in the rim.
– Push the rest of the tube inside the tire, avoiding twists or pinches. -
Mount the new tire:
– Place the tire onto the rim, starting opposite the valve. Use your hands to work the tire onto the rim. Make sure the bead is seated properly.
– Push the tire bead completely over the rim. If necessary, use tire levers for the last part, but be cautious not to pinch the tube. -
Reattach the wheel to the bike:
– Position the wheel back into the dropouts, making sure it sits snugly.
– Secure the axle nuts with a wrench or close the quick-release lever.
– Spin the wheel to ensure proper alignment and check that the tire is seated correctly.
Following these steps ensures a safe and successful tire installation on your rear bike rim. Regular maintenance of bike tires significantly improves riding safety and performance.

What Common Mistakes Should You Avoid When Changing a Rear Bike Tire?
When changing a rear bike tire, common mistakes can lead to complications. Avoiding these mistakes will ensure a smoother replacement process.
- Failing to prepare the right tools
- Neglecting to release the brake system
- Incorrectly removing the wheel
- Not checking the tire direction
- Overlooking the condition of the inner tube
- Skipping lubrication of the bike chain
Understanding these common mistakes is vital for a successful tire change. Each point contributes to both the ease of changing a tire and the overall performance of the bike.
-
Failing to Prepare the Right Tools: Failing to prepare the right tools hinders the tire change process. Essential tools include tire levers, a new tire, an inner tube, and a pump. Without these, you may struggle to complete the task. According to a 2019 cycling maintenance study, 30% of cyclists reported delays because they lacked proper tools.
-
Neglecting to Release the Brake System: Neglecting to release the brake system can make wheel removal difficult. When brakes are engaged, they may compress the wheel, making it harder to take off. Experts recommend always checking the brake system before attempting a wheel removal.
-
Incorrectly Removing the Wheel: Incorrectly removing the wheel can lead to various issues, including difficulty refitting the wheel. Always ensure you understand your bike’s quick-release mechanism or axle type before removal. The League of American Bicyclists stresses the importance of proper wheel removal techniques in their cycling maintenance resources.
-
Not Checking the Tire Direction: Not checking the tire direction can lead to poor handling after reinstallation. Most bike tires have a directional arrow indicating the rotation direction. Installing a tire backward can affect grip and performance, especially in wet conditions.
-
Overlooking the Condition of the Inner Tube: Overlooking the condition of the inner tube can result in flat tires soon after installation. Always inspect the inner tube for punctures or wear before installation. A study by the Bicycle Federation found that 45% of new punctures occur due to faulty inner tubes being reused.
-
Skipping Lubrication of the Bike Chain: Skipping lubrication of the bike chain can reduce the bike’s performance. Changing a tire is an excellent opportunity to inspect and lubricate the chain. Regular maintenance keeps the bike running smoothly and can prolong the life of its components.
By avoiding these common mistakes, you can ensure a successful and efficient rear bike tire change.
